問題タブ [curly-braces]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
5407 参照

ruby - 中括弧の使用は「Ruby のやり方」に反しますか?

私は約 2 週間 Ruby を使用しており、プログラミングをそれほど長く行っていませんが、C スタイルのバックグラウンド (C++、C# など) からこの言語に取り組んでいます。とにかく、私の良き友人であり指導者でもある人が、私が先日書いた Ruby を見ていて、Ruby で中括弧を使っているのを見つけたら、私を叩くと言っていました。

昨日、この About.com の記事で Builder について知りました。彼らが投稿した例では中括弧が使用されています。これを行う別の方法はありますか、それともビルダーで中括弧を使用する必要がありますか?

これは些細なことのように思えるかもしれませんが、私は Ruby を初めて使用するので、悪い習慣を身に付けたくありません。皆さんはどう思いますか?

0 投票する
2 に答える
251 参照

scheme - スキーム関数に不適切に配置された閉じ括弧

私は次のスキーム関数を持っています:

これにより、特定のインスタンスで次の結果が返されます。

問題は、私はそれを返す必要があるということです:

-最後の2つの閉じ括弧は、(n番目のステートメントの後にある必要があります。

これを正しく機能させるにはどうすればよいですか?

get-ivars呼び出し元:

0 投票する
3 に答える
11106 参照

java - Java配列宣言で中括弧を使用するのはなぜですか?

Java 配列宣言で、標準の括弧ではなく中括弧を使用する理由を知りたいです。ここに示すように。これには、中括弧全般についてさらに理解を深める必要があると思いますが、これは特に今の私の議題です。

とは対照的に、これは正しいです。

0 投票する
5 に答える
23037 参照

javascript - 中括弧 JavaScript 内のテキストを置換する

JavaScript を使用して中括弧内のコンテンツを動的に置き換えようとしています。これが私のコードの例です:

上記のコードは、「これは John の JavaScript の単純な文字列です! はい、文字列です!」と出力する必要があります。

何が起こるかは次のとおりです。

  1. 置換が必要な中括弧内の値を持つ文字列が与えられます
  2. ループは「replaceArray」を使用して、置換が必要な中括弧内のすべての値を見つけます
  3. これらの値は、中括弧とともに、「replaceWith」配列内の対応する値に置き換えられます

ただし、特に1つの値が複数の場所で置き換えられる可能性があり、正規表現内で動的な値を扱っているため、運がありません。

上記と同様の設定を使用して、これを修正するのを手伝ってくれる人はいますか?

0 投票する
6 に答える
18411 参照

c# - 文字列 {0} の中括弧

次のように、通常は数値を含む文字列で中括弧をよく見かけます。

これが何を意味するのかは理解できますが、その使用法に関するドキュメントを読んだことがないと言えます。c# 文字列のドキュメントには、これらに関する情報がないようです。誰かが私を正しい方向に向けることができますか?

0 投票する
4 に答える
2355 参照

c++ - プログラムのメイン関数の入力の最後に「}」が必要です

このプログラムは関数を教えることになっています。関数をそれぞれヘッダーファイルに分けました。後方または欠落している中括弧がどこかにあると思いますが、私はこのプログラムを何時間も見つめ、物事を再配置しようとしましたが、何もうまくいかないようです.

このプログラムは、電話番号を読み取り、それを出力することになっています。文字が指定されている場合は、大文字にした後、電話のキーパッドのように 0 ~ 9 の数字に並べ替えます。また、無効な文字などのエラー コードも返します。これは、switch ステートメントによって制御されます。

主な機能

私が得ているエラーの 1 つは、最後の行の右中括弧にあります。

入力の最後に '}' が必要です

Read_Dials 関数

この関数にエラーはありません

To_Digit 関数

私が得ている2番目で最後のエラーは、2行目(左中括弧)にあります:

関数定義は、'{' トークンの前では許可されていません

Acknowledge_Call 関数

この関数でエラーはありません。

このコードの何が問題になっていますか? どうすれば修正できますか?

0 投票する
25 に答える
709310 参照

python - 文字列にリテラル中括弧文字を印刷し、それに.formatを使用するにはどうすればよいですか?

私に与える:Key Error: Hello\\

出力を印刷したい:{Hello} 42

0 投票する
4 に答える
127 参照

javascript - JavaScript の「これ」に関する質問

これは初心者の質問かもしれません。私は何年も JavaScript を使用してきましたが、「真剣に」取り組み始めたばかりです。「これ」について質問があります

defaults.baseName が「未定義」である理由がわからない それは可能ですか、それとも「item_」を 2 回入力する必要がありますか?

0 投票する
2 に答える
8639 参照

string - Groovy: 文字列内の中括弧をエスケープする

私は groovy でコーディングしており、javascript を返そうとしています。これは、中括弧を含む文字列を返す必要がある問題です。もちろん、groovy はそれをエラーとして読み取ります。以下に簡単な例を示します。


{または
}、{
planおよびsimpleのいずれかを返したい。

引用符のエスケープと同様に、中括弧をエスケープできますか?
私が試してみました:

ありがとう。

0 投票する
2 に答える
663 参照

javascript - javascript、onclickの中括弧が機能しませんか?

解決しました。サーバー側が {} を食べました。

HTML に次のコードがあります。

これは次のように変換されます

ページを読み込んだとき。したがって、中括弧とその間のすべてが消えます。これを修正する方法はありますか?最終的に、匿名オブジェクトを関数への入力として渡したいと思います。